From cb9d9eece7b0ed4151a8dc496448828866cfb941 Mon Sep 17 00:00:00 2001 From: Steve Yonkeu Date: Thu, 23 Jan 2025 00:21:08 +0100 Subject: [PATCH] splitting dependencies --- .github/workflows/lambda_deploy.yml | 21 +++++++++++++++++++++ 1 file changed, 21 insertions(+) diff --git a/.github/workflows/lambda_deploy.yml b/.github/workflows/lambda_deploy.yml index 1ac911e..ede6fad 100644 --- a/.github/workflows/lambda_deploy.yml +++ b/.github/workflows/lambda_deploy.yml @@ -134,9 +134,30 @@ jobs: python -m pip install --upgrade pip pip install -r requirements/common.txt -r requirements/prod.txt + + - name: Create AWS Profile + env: + AWS_ACCESS_KEY_ID: ${{ secrets.AWS_ACCESS_KEY_ID }} + AWS_SECRET_ACCESS_KEY: ${{ secrets.AWS_SECRET_ACCESS_KEY }} + AWS_REGION: ${{ secrets.AWS_REGION }} + run: | + mkdir -p ~/.aws + echo "[default]" > ~/.aws/credentials + echo "aws_access_key_id=${AWS_ACCESS_KEY_ID}" >> ~/.aws/credentials + echo "aws_secret_access_key=${AWS_SECRET_ACCESS_KEY}" >> ~/.aws/credentials + echo "[default]" > ~/.aws/config + echo "region=${AWS_REGION}" >> ~/.aws/config + - name: Collect static files run: | python manage.py collectstatic --noinput + env: + DEBUG: 'False' + SECRET_KEY: 'SomethingSecret' + DB_NAME: 'visuleo_db' + DB_USER: 'postgres' + DB_HOST: 'localhost' + DB_PASSWORD: 'postgres_password' security-check: